This is a free response problem. Type your answer to each part of the problem in the space provided below. Zaida owns a business that sells a video game she designed. The price p (in dollars) and the quantity x sold of the video game obeys the demand equation
p= -1/3x +100,
and the revenue equation
R=px.
Based on this information, Zaida wants to know how many video games she must sell and at what price each to maximize the revenue that the business can generate.
Part 1 Instructions: Using the information given to create a mathematical model for revenue, an equation that you can use to provide Zaida with the information she requested. Be sure to answer the question and to clearly indicate how you arrived at that answer. Show your work! (*Even if using a calculator, show how and why you took the steps you did, not just what buttons you pushed.)
Mathematical model: ______________________________________________________
Maximum number of video games is _________ at $______ each.
Part II Instructions: Zaida’s business manager suggests that she can get more than the maximum revenue if she sells the video games for $70 each. You believe that the business manager is wrong. Use your model to determine if the business manger’s suggestion is reasonable. Explain your results in the context of the problem and be sure to show how you used your model to get those results.
The mathematical model is given as follows:
R = -x²/3 + 100x.
Hence the maximum number of videogames sold is of 7,500 at a price of $150.
How to maximize the number of products sold?The price function is given as follows:
p= -1/3x +100.
Hence the mathematical model for the revenue function is given as follows:
R(x) = xp(x)
R = -x²/3 + 100x.
Which is a concave down parabola with coefficients given as follows:
a = -1/3, b = 100.
Then the coordinates of the vertex are given as follows:
x = -b/2a = 100 x 3/2 = 150.Rmax = -150²/3 + 100(150) = 7500.As it is a concave down parabola, the maximum revenue is of $7,500 at a price of $150, hence the manager is incorrect, as the revenue at a price of $150 is greater than the revenue at a price of $70.
R(70) = -70²/3 + 100(70) = $5,366.67 < $7,500.

Let's start by using algebra to represent the information given in the problem. Let x be the width of the rectangular room, then the length is 1.5 times the width or 1.5x.
The perimeter of a rectangle is the sum of the lengths of all its sides, which can be expressed as:
\(\text{Perimeter} = 2(\text{length} + \text{width})\)
Substituting the values we have for length and width, we get:
\(\rightarrow35 = 2(1.5\text{x} + \text{x})\)
Simplifying the equation, we get:
\(\rightarrow35 = 2(2.5\text{x})\)
\(\rightarrow35 = 5\text{x}\)
\(\rightarrow\text{x}=\dfrac{35}{5}\)
\(\rightarrow\bold{x\thickapprox7}\)
So the width of the room is 7 meters.
To find the length, we can substitute x into the expression we have for the length:
\(\rightarrow\text{Length} = 1.5\text{x}\)
\(\rightarrow\text{Length} = 1.5(7)\)
\(\rightarrow\bold{Length=10.5}\)
So the length of the room is 10.5 meters.

Find the difference between the actual quotient and the estimated quotient of 54,114÷29 . (Dividend is rounded off to nearest thousand and divisor to nearest ten)
The difference between the actual quotient and the estimated quotient of 54,114 ÷ 29 is approximately 66.3448275862068965517241379.
To find the difference between the actual quotient and the estimated quotient of 54,114 ÷ 29, we need to first calculate the actual quotient and then the estimated quotient.
Actual quotient:
Dividing 54,114 by 29, we get:
54,114 ÷ 29 = 1,866.3448275862068965517241379 (approximated to 28 decimal places)
Estimated quotient:
Rounding the dividend, 54,114, to the nearest thousand gives us 54,000. Rounding the divisor, 29, to the nearest ten gives us 30. Now, we can perform the division with the rounded values:
54,000 ÷ 30 = 1,800
Difference between actual and estimated quotient:
Actual quotient - Estimated quotient = 1,866.3448275862068965517241379 - 1,800 = 66.3448275862068965517241379
